Describe the areas that surround UNE?
The University of New England’s University Campus in Biddeford sits on the western bank of the Saco River where it meets the Atlantic. The neighborhoods around the University Campus are referred to as the coastal communities and include Hills Beach, Biddeford Pool, and Fortunes Rocks. Many of these homes are seasonal or summer cottages, but are often rented by students through the “off-season.” Downtown Biddeford and Saco are less than five miles “up river.” Both cities are a mix of commercial, industrial, retail, and residential buildings, as well as many single, double and triple family homes. Family-owned restaurants far outnumber franchised or chain restaurants. Shopping centers that sit at the edge of Biddeford near Exit 32 include a Wal-Mart Supercenter, Target, Kohl’s, Home Depot, Lowe’s, Staples, Best Buy, T J Maxx, and more.
